/* ========================================
Copyright (C) 2024-2025, Amlal El Mahrouss, licensed under the Apache 2.0 license.
======================================== */
#pragma once
#include <CompilerKit/CompilerKit.h>
#include <KernelKit/DriveMgr.h>
#include <KernelKit/UserMgr.h>
#include <NeKit/Crc32.h>
#include <NeKit/Defines.h>
#include <NeKit/KString.h>
#include <hint/CompilerHint.h>
/// @file OpenHeFS.h
/// @brief OpenHeFS filesystem support.
#define kHeFSVersion (0x0104)
#define kHeFSMagic "OpenHeFS"
#define kHeFSMagicLen (9U)
#define kHeFSBlockLen (512U)
#define kHeFSFileNameLen (256U)
#define kHeFSPartNameLen (128U)
#define kHeFSMinimumDiskSize (gib_cast(128))
#define kHeFSDefaultVolumeName u8"OpenHeFS Volume"
#define kHeFSINDStartOffset (sizeof(HEFS_BOOT_NODE))
#define kHeFSINStartOffset (sizeof(HEFS_INDEX_NODE_DIRECTORY))
#define kHeFSRootDirectory "/"
#define kHeFSRootDirectoryU8 u8"/"
#define kHeFSSeparator '/'
#define kHeFSUpDir ".."
#define kHeFSRootDirectoryLen (2U)
#define kHeFSSearchAllStr u8"*"
struct HEFS_BOOT_NODE;
struct HEFS_INDEX_NODE;
struct HEFS_INDEX_NODE_DIRECTORY;
struct HEFS_JOURNAL_NODE;
enum : UInt8 {
kHeFSHardDrive = 0xC0, // Hard Drive
kHeFSSolidStateDrive = 0xC1, // Solid State Drive
kHeFSOpticalDrive = 0x0C, // Blu-Ray/DVD
kHeFSMassStorageDevice = 0xCC, // USB
kHeFSScsiDrive = 0xC4, // SCSI Hard Drive
kHeFSFlashDrive = 0xC6,
kHeFSUnknown = 0xFF, // Unknown device.
kHeFSDriveCount = 8,
};
enum : UInt8 {
kHeFSStatusUnlocked = 0x18,
kHeFSStatusLocked,
kHeFSStatusError,
kHeFSStatusInvalid,
kHeFSStatusCount,
};
enum : UInt16 {
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F8 = 0x50,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F16,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F32,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F16BE,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F16LE,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F32BE,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F32LE,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F8BE,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sUTF8LE,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sBinary,
kHeFSEncodingFlagsCount = 11,
kHeFSFlagsNone = 0,
kHeFSFlagsReadOnly = 0x100,
kHeFSFlagsHidden,
kHeFSFlagsSystem,
kHeFSFlagsArchive,
kHeFSFlagsDevice,
kHeFSFlagsCount = 7
};
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indRegular = 0x00;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indDirectory = 0x01;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indBlock = 0x02;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indCharacter = 0x03;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indFIFO = 0x04;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indSocket = 0x05;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indSymbolicLink = 0x06;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indUnknown = 0x07;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SFileKindCount = 0x08;
/// @brief OpenHeFS blocks are array containing sparse blocks of data.
/// @details The blocks are used to store the data of a file. Each block is a pointer to a block of
/// data on the disk.
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SSliceCount = 0x10;
inline constexpr UInt16 kHeFSInvalidVID = 0xFFFF;
namespace Kernel {
/// @brief Access time type.
/// @details Used to keep track of the INode, INodeDir allocation status.
typedef UInt64 ATime;
/// @brief OpenHeFS Boot node.
/// @details Acts like a superblock, it contains the information about the filesystem.
/// @note The boot node is the first block of the filesystem.
struct PACKED HEFS_BOOT_NODE final {
Char fMagic[kHeFSMagicLen]; /// @brief Magic number of the filesystem.
Utf8Char fVolName[kHeFSPartNameLen]; /// @brief Volume name.
UInt32 fVersion; /// @brief Version of the filesystem.
UInt64 fBadSectors; /// @brief Number of bad sectors in the filesystem.
UInt64 fSectorCount; /// @brief Number of sectors in the filesystem.
UInt64 fSectorSize; /// @brief Size of the sector.
UInt32 fChecksum; /// @brief Checksum of the boot node.
UInt8 fDiskKind; /// @brief Kind of the drive. (Hard Drive, Solid State Drive, Optical
/// Drive, etc).
UInt8 fEncoding; /// @brief Encoding of the filesystem. (UTF-8, UTF-16, etc).
UInt64 fStartIND; /// @brief Start of the INode directory tree.
UInt64 fEndIND; /// @brief End of the INode directory tree.
UInt64 fINDCount; /// @brief Number of leafs in the INode tree.
UInt64 fDiskSize; /// @brief Size of the disk. (Could be a virtual size, that is not the
/// real size of the disk.)
UInt16 fDiskStatus; /// @brief Status of the disk. (locked, unlocked, error, invalid).
UInt16 fDiskFlags; /// @brief Flags of the disk. (read-only, read-write, etc).
UInt16 fVID; /// @brief Virtual Identification Number within an EPM disk. (0xFFFF if not used).
UInt64 fStartIN; /// @brief Start INodes range
UInt64 fEndIN; /// @brief End INodes range
UInt64 fStartBlock; /// @brief Start Blocks range
UInt64 fEndBlock; /// @brief End Blocks range
UInt64 fJournalLBA; /// @brief Boot Node's COW journal LBA.
Char fPad[264];
};
inline constexpr ATime kHeFSTimeInvalid = 0x0000000000000000;
inline constexpr ATime kHeFSTimeMax = 0xFFFFFFFFFFFFFFFF - 1;
/// @brief Journal Node structure
/// @param fHashPath target hash path
/// @param fStatus target status
/// @param fCopyElem copy of element
/// @param fCopyKind kind of element
struct PACKED HEFS_JOURNAL_NODE {
UInt64 fHashPath;
UInt64 fStatus;
UInt64 fCopyElem;
UInt8 fCopyKind;
UInt8 fPad[487];
};
/// @brief This enum defines the opcode of the journal, here mentioned as 'kinds'
enum HeFSJournalKind : UInt8 {
kJournalKindInvalid = 0x00,
kJournalKindWrite = 0x01,
kJournalKindRename = 0x02,
kJournalKindDelete = 0x03,
kJournalKindFlagEdit = 0x04,
kJournalKindCreate = 0x05,
kJournalKindCount,
};
/// @brief OpenHeFS index node.
/// @details This structure is used to store the file information of a file.
/// @note The index node is a special type of INode that contains the file information.
/// @note The index node is used to store the file information of a file.
struct PACKED HEFS_INDEX_NODE final {
UInt64 fHashPath; /// @brief File name.
UInt32 fFlags; /// @brief File flags.
UInt16 fKind; /// @brief File kind. (Regular, Directory, Block, Character, FIFO, Socket,
/// Symbolic Link, Unknown).
UInt32 fSize; /// @brief File size.
UInt32 fChecksum; /// @brief Checksum.
Boolean fSymLink; /// @brief Is this a symbolic link? (if yes, the fName is the path to
/// the file and blocklinkstart and end contains it's inodes.)
ATime fCreated, fAccessed, fModified, fDeleted; /// @brief File timestamps.
UInt32 fUID, fGID; /// @brief User ID and Group ID of the file.
UInt32 fMode; /// @brief File mode. (read, write, execute, etc).
/// @brief Extents system by using blocks
/// @details Using an offset to ask fBase, and fLength to compute each slice's length.
UInt32 fOffsetSliceLow;
UInt32 fOffsetSliceHigh;
Char fPad[437];
};
enum {
kHeFSInvalidColor = 0,
kHeFSRed = 100,
kHeFSBlack,
kHeFSColorCount,
};
/// @brief OpenHeFS directory node.
/// @details This structure is used to store the directory information of a file.
/// @note The directory node is a special type of INode that contains the directory entries.
struct PACKED HEFS_INDEX_NODE_DIRECTORY final {
UInt64 fHashPath; /// @brief Directory path as FNV hash.
UInt32 fFlags; /// @brief File flags.
UInt16 fReserved; /// @note Reserved for future use.
UInt32 fEntryCount; /// @brief Entry Count of this directory inode.
UInt32 fChecksum; /// @brief Checksum of the file, index node checksum.
ATime fCreated, fAccessed, fModified,
fDeleted; /// @brief File timestamps and allocation status.
UInt32 fUID, fGID; /// @brief User ID and Group ID of the file.
UInt32 fMode; /// @brief File mode. (read, write, execute, etc).
/// @note These slices are organized as:
/// [0] = OFFSET
/// [1] = SIZE
/// @note Thus the += 2 when iterating over them.
UInt64 fINSlices[kHeFSSliceCount]; /// @brief Start of the index node.
UInt8 fColor; /// @brief Color of the node. (Red or Black).
Lba fNext, fPrev, fChild, fParent; /// @brief Red-black tree pointers.
Char fPad[285];
};
} // namespace Kernel
